Miyazaki Yuzuya, born on February 14, 1998, in the United States, is a multi-talented individual known for his work as a Virtual YouTuber, voice actor, and singer. Growing up in a Japanese-American household, he was exposed to both Japanese and American culture, which influenced his interests and career path.
In September 2020, Miyazaki Yuzuya launched his YouTube channel, which quickly gained popularity. With a focus on point of view and ASMR style voice acting clips of anime characters, he captivated a large audience of over 230,000 subscribers. His videos often reference popular anime shows like My Hero Academia, showcasing his talent for bringing characters to life through his voice acting.
Aside from his voice acting work, Miyazaki Yuzuya is also a musician. He shares his original music on his YUZUYA Music channel, where he explores genres such as pop, J-pop, and ambient. In April 2020, he released his first single "Stormy Eyes," showcasing his versatility as an artist.
